Todoist Todoist is a task manager app that allows you to create to-do lists, set reminders, and track your progress. With its clean and user-friendly interface, Todoist makes it easy to organize your tasks and ensure that you don't miss any deadlines. You can even set priorities and assign tasks to different projects. One of the standout features of Todoist is its ability to integrate with other apps and services. For example, you can use Todoist with your Google Calendar, Trello, and Evernote accounts, to name a few. This makes it easy to keep track of all your tasks and deadlines in one place. Evernote Evernote is a powerful note-taking app that allows you to capture and organize all kinds of information. You can create notes, take photos, record audio, and even save webpages. Evernote also allows you to tag and categorize your notes, making it easy to find what you need when you need it. Another great feature of Evernote is its ability to sync across devices. This means that you can access your notes from your iPhone, iPad, and desktop computer. You can also share your notes with others, making it a great app for collaboration and teamwork. Trello Trello is a project management app that allows you to create boards, lists, and cards to organize your tasks and projects. With its intuitive drag-and-drop interface, Trello makes it easy to visualize your workflow and track your progress. One of the great things about Trello is its flexibility. You can use it for personal projects, work projects, and even collaborative projects with others. You can also customize your boards and cards to fit your specific needs and preferences. Forest Forest is a unique app that combines productivity and mindfulness. The app encourages you to stay focused and productive by planting virtual trees. The longer you stay focused, the more your tree grows. If you leave the app, your tree dies. One of the great things about Forest is its gamification aspect. The app rewards you for staying focused and productive, making it a fun and engaging way to stay on track. Forest also has a social aspect, allowing you to compete with friends and family members to see who can grow the most trees. Calm Calm is a meditation app that helps you reduce stress and anxiety. The app offers a variety of guided meditations, as well as breathing exercises, sleep stories, and soothing sounds to help you relax and unwind. With its calming and peaceful interface, Calm is a great app for anyone looking to improve their mental health and well-being. One of the standout features of Calm is its Daily Calm feature, which offers a new meditation every day. The app also offers a variety of meditation programs, including ones focused on stress, anxiety, and sleep. Calm also has a social aspect, allowing you to connect with friends and family members and track your progress together.
